大学英语词汇短语释义解析及例句 bicker
释义:
bicker v. (为小事)斗嘴;(诗、文)潺潺而流;(火、光)闪耀,闪动
n. 吵嘴,口角
n. (Bicker)(美、英、德)比克尔(人名)
[ 第三人称单数 bickers 现在分词 bickering 过去式 bickered 过去分词 bickered ]
